
It might be a bit of an overstatement to liken Wreckreation to a Burnout impression, given that it’s developed by Three Fields Entertainment, a studio made up of veterans from Criterion. However, it’s undeniably aiming to create a game similar to Burnout.
This particular choice appears to be drawing inspiration from Burnout Paradise, a game that stands out as the author’s preferred title within the series, slightly edging out Burnout 3: Takedown.
As a gaming enthusiast, I must admit, this trailer is full of action and color, but upon closer inspection, it seems rather simplistic. The cars are speeding along at breakneck speeds, the boost bar looks reminiscent of games I’ve played before, and the setting has an appealing Americana vibe that resonates with me. It’s very Paradise City-esque, just as I would expect!

One key feature of this game is its flexibility, allowing players to exit their vehicles and construct structures directly in the game world. You’re free to create ramps, roads, or even obstacles – essentially anything that strikes your fancy!
Here’s the official blurb from the press release:
Wreckreation offers you a unique 400 square kilometer racing domain, known as MixWorld, which you can customize, shape, and ultimately destroy. Created by Three Fields Entertainment, a team of developers who have worked on the Burnout and Need for Speed series, Wreckreation aims to deliver an unparalleled open-world sandbox experience tailored for driving and racing enthusiasts. This game allows you to design your own world or collaborate with friends online. In Wreckreation, you can always aim to beat others in speed, stunts, or even crashes on tracks designed by you, your friends, or both. However, your creations are likely to be the best!”
